Disney+: synopsis of “A Complete Stranger”
In this biopic Edward Norton personifies Pete Seeger, the legendary folk musician. It is set between 1961 and 1965, and the plot follows the rise of Bob Dylan, played by Timothée Chalamet from his arrival in New York as an unknown musician to becoming an iconic figure of the genre. At first, Seeger is a kind of mentor to him.
The climax of the film and the story comes when Bob Dylan makes the decision to use electric instruments at the 1965 Newport Folk Festival, an act that challenged the traditions that Pete Seeger and his musical circle defended at the time. According to Norton, director James Mangold managed to avoid the clichés of heroes and villains, presenting two characters with different, but equally valid, integrity. Seeger defended the purity of folk, while Dylan sought to transcend the barriers of a genre he perceived as restrictive.
